Mid-long term optimization of reservoir operation for hybrid pumped storage power plant

Guo Xihai

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

A mid-long term optimal reservoir operation model is built for the hybrid pumped storage power station,which takes the maximum mean annual energy generation for multiple years as its objective.The dynamic programming algorithm,which has two control variables:water flow and pumping time,is applied to discretize the long data sequence of water level and pumping time for searching their best combinations for different periods.Case study shows that,with the added pumped storage units,the mean annual energy generation increases from 2 063 million kW·h to 2 306 million kW·h,the firm power increases about 0.01 million kW,the water level is slightly higher in all periods,and the discretization error is less than 0.4 % when the step of discretized pumping time is 1 hour per day.
